比特币钱包的产生及其工作原理详解

            比特币钱包是区块链技术的重要组成部分,它不仅保存着用户的比特币资产,还承担着管理和交易的功能。随着比特币的普及和广泛应用,了解比特币钱包的产生、工作原理以及如何安全地使用它变得越来越重要。本文将详细探讨比特币钱包的产生过程、分类、运作机制、安全性及常见问题等内容。

            什么是比特币钱包?

            比特币钱包是一个应用程序或设备,它允许用户存储、发送和接收比特币。与传统钱包不同,比特币钱包不储存实际的比特币,而是存储用户的私钥和公开地址。私钥类似于银行账户的密码,而公开地址则可以被看作是账户号码。

            比特币钱包可以分为两大类:热钱包和冷钱包。热钱包是通过互联网在线访问的,通常用于频繁交易的用户;而冷钱包则是离线设备,适合那些希望长期保存比特币的人。无论是哪种形式,选择合适的钱包对于用户的资产安全和交易体验至关重要。

            比特币钱包的产生过程

            比特币钱包的产生涉及几个关键步骤,包括随机数生成、私钥的生成以及公开地址的计算。

            1. 随机数的生成:比特币钱包的第一步是生成一个高质量的随机数,这一过程可以利用硬件随机数生成器或软件算法来实现。随机数的质量直接影响到私钥的安全性,因此必须确保其足够随机且不可预测。

            2. 私钥的生成:使用上述生成的随机数,钱包创建一个256位的私钥。私钥是一个32个字节的数字,能够授权比特币的支出。私钥的保密性极为重要,一旦泄露,账户内的资产就可能被盗。

            3. 公共地址的计算:通过使用椭圆曲线数字签名算法(ECDSA),从私钥生成相应的公共地址。公共地址经过哈希处理,不同于私钥,用户可以安全地与他人共享这个地址以接收比特币。

            比特币钱包的类型

            比特币钱包可以根据存储的方式和功能来进行分类。主要分为以下几种类型:

            1. 软件钱包:软件钱包可以是桌面应用、移动应用或网页应用。它们通常使用热钱包来进行交易,方便快捷,但风险相对较高。

            2. 硬件钱包:硬件钱包是一种物理设备,用于存储用户的私钥。因为它们是离线的,提供了较高的安全性,适合长期保存资产。常见的硬件钱包有Ledger和Trezor。

            3. 纸钱包:纸钱包是一种将私钥和公共地址储存于纸上的方法。虽然它不容易受到黑客攻击,但易丢失或损毁。因此,纸钱包的使用需要谨慎。

            4. 冷钱包:冷钱包是指不连接互联网的钱包,如硬件钱包或纸钱包,它们在存储比特币资产上提供了更好的安全性,适合大额持有者。

            比特币钱包的工作原理

            比特币钱包的工作原理主要是基于区块链技术,以下是一些关键概念:

            1. 交易生成:每当进行比特币交易时,钱包会使用私钥对交易进行签名。这个过程保证了交易的有效性,从而防止了欺诈行为。

            2. 交易广播:签名后的交易会被广播到比特币网络,等待矿工将其打包进区块。一旦交易被确认,发送方的账户将减少相应的比特币,而接收方的账户则增加。

            3. 区块链存储:比特币交易的数据是公开的,并被永久记录在区块链上。每个节点都维护一份完整的区块链,确保系统透明且数据不可篡改。

            比特币钱包的安全性

            比特币钱包的安全性是用户最关心的话题之一。正因为比特币的匿名性和不可逆转性,确保钱包安全是保障资产的关键。以下是一些增加钱包安全性的措施:

            1. 备份私钥:定期备份私钥非常重要,建议将私钥保存在安全的地方,如金属保险箱或加密的U盘中,以避免数据丢失带来的风险。

            2. 使用强密码:对于软件钱包,确保使用一个强密码,避免使用简单的密码,防止暴力破解。

            3. 多重签名钱包:多重签名钱包需要多个私钥的签名才能完成交易。这种方式提供了额外的安全层,可以有效降低被盗风险。

            4. 更新软件:定期更新钱包软件,及早修补可能存在的安全漏洞。

            常见问题解答

            在了解比特币钱包的产生和相关知识后,用户在使用过程中可能会碰到一些困惑和问题。以下是针对五个常见问题的详细解答:

            1. 如何选择合适的比特币钱包?

            选择合适的比特币钱包要考虑多个因素,包括安全性、易用性、费用及支持的币种等。热钱包适合频繁交易,而冷钱包则适合长期保存资产。用户应根据自己的需求选择合适的钱包类型。

            例如,如果用户希望随时进行比特币交易,可以选择一款信誉良好的移动钱包;而对于长期持有者,一款硬件钱包会更安全,尽管其便捷性不如热钱包。对于不懂技术的用户,建议选择界面友好且提供良好客服支持的钱包。

            2. 比特币钱包的私钥如何保管?

            私钥是钱包的核心,一个用户必须重视其存储与安全。保管私钥的建议包括:

            1. 离线存储:使用硬件钱包或纸钱包将私钥保存在不连接互联网的环境中,可以降低被黑客攻击的风险。

            2. 加密备份:对私钥进行加密,存储在多个地方,避免单点故障。

            3. 移动和云存储避免:尽量不使用移动或者云存储服务,因为这些环境相对不安全,更容易被黑客攻击。

            3. 如果丢失了私钥,会发生什么?

            如果用户丢失了比特币钱包的私钥,他们将无法访问存储在其中的比特币。这是比特币钱包管理中的一大风险,因此用户在创建钱包时必须牢记备份。

            丢失私钥的用户公共地址仍然保留,但没有私钥,他们无法进行任何支出或交易。这就是为何教育用户有关私钥安全的重要性,有备而无患。

            在未丢失私钥的情况下,用户可以采取措施防止意外丢失。在选择使用软件钱包之前,可以考虑纸质或硬件钱包,以确保更高的私钥安全性。

            4. 使用比特币钱包的成本是什么?

            使用比特币钱包可能会产生多种费用,了解这些费用可以帮助用户做出明智的选择。成本包括:

            1. 交易费用:发送比特币时,网络会收取一定的费用,通常由矿工决定。费用的高低与交易的拥堵程度有关,用户可选择在网络不繁忙时进行交易以节省费用。

            2. 钱包软件费用:一些钱包软件会收取服务费或管理费,特别是提供额外服务或高级功能的应用。在选择钱包时,用户应考虑这些费用的透明性和合理性。

            3. 硬件钱包成本:如果选择硬件钱包,用户需一次性支出购买硬件设备的费用,这些费用因设备不同而异。

            5. 如何确保比特币钱包的长期安全性?

            确保比特币钱包的长期安全性需要一系列的措施:

            1. 定期更新和维护:保持钱包软件聚合为最新版本,避免使用旧版带来的安全隐患。

            2. 安全教育:提高用户的安全意识,学习如何识别钓鱼攻击和其他网络诈骗。

            3. 设置强密码:使用复杂且唯一的密码,避免个人信息的简单组合,以抵御攻击者暴力破解。

            4. 导入安全机制:每当使用比特币钱包时,启用2FA(双因素身份验证)作为额外保护层,以大大增强安全性。

            总而言之,比特币钱包的产生与管理是一个复杂而重要的过程。对于任何想要进入加密货币领域的用户来说,了解钱包的工作原理、选择合适的钱包和确保其安全性,都是保障资产安全的先决条件。

                  author

                  Appnox App

                  content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                              related post

                                leave a reply

                                <kbd dropzone="jdty5"></kbd><del id="100kh"></del><u dropzone="ru_nq"></u><noscript id="hq3wq"></noscript><em date-time="ov02j"></em><map dir="7tzbp"></map><strong date-time="3erpe"></strong><i id="_w5rc"></i><noscript dir="kl5lz"></noscript><time dir="z8x02"></time><legend dir="7zlff"></legend><small draggable="9zzrg"></small><em id="54e3b"></em><dfn dir="n_136"></dfn><dfn id="ln6u0"></dfn><tt lang="tlixc"></tt><address lang="9czqb"></address><center dropzone="nikjd"></center><sub draggable="3de6l"></sub><u draggable="k4y_7"></u><acronym dropzone="0fwm0"></acronym><dfn lang="0r937"></dfn><del dir="z8zy1"></del><abbr lang="q9by_"></abbr><address id="s8u78"></address><sub id="v8i7j"></sub><b dropzone="0j2kv"></b><small id="3qytw"></small><kbd dropzone="2yxe_"></kbd><acronym id="zao_1"></acronym>

                                follow us

                                <kbd dropzone="sooo"></kbd><legend dropzone="0vvb"></legend><font dir="lh5g"></font><em dir="vaca"></em><var dropzone="69o_"></var><u lang="xla9"></u><abbr dropzone="jbh_"></abbr><em draggable="gudi"></em><acronym lang="93vg"></acronym><del id="1h1c"></del><i dir="pbet"></i><pre dir="b141"></pre><del id="54dk"></del><em dropzone="50fw"></em><big draggable="z_n4"></big><code dropzone="gxkn"></code><ins date-time="xydr"></ins><noscript dir="bps3"></noscript><font id="6dzd"></font><map draggable="kgfw"></map><bdo dropzone="1ct8"></bdo><dl id="o9h9"></dl><u id="0fg1"></u><i dropzone="52_p"></i><sub id="mayw"></sub><address dir="6t81"></address><acronym id="jg3r"></acronym><strong dir="kw6k"></strong><i draggable="z5m_"></i><time dropzone="vydd"></time><style dropzone="m_20"></style><time dropzone="bzo7"></time><dfn lang="4z5v"></dfn><center id="m1vc"></center><noscript lang="ek29"></noscript><em dropzone="piij"></em><ol dir="8uwe"></ol><abbr date-time="3jr6"></abbr><sub id="88ty"></sub><pre date-time="z8a6"></pre><big draggable="rgxb"></big><font date-time="1y9i"></font><code dropzone="97y8"></code><kbd lang="bffh"></kbd><time dropzone="olno"></time><center date-time="lh0o"></center><abbr dropzone="hgwy"></abbr><noscript lang="ifnb"></noscript><acronym lang="ece9"></acronym><noframes dir="96ix">